Michaela Denis



Age: 88


Summary: British actress best known for appearing in wild life films like Below the Sahara and TV shows like On Safari with her husband Armand, who wrote several books about her experiences including Leopard in My Lap, and who spent her later years as a spiritual healer and psychic in Kenya.



Cause of Death: Natural causes


Born: August 28, 1914


Died: May 11, 2003


Location: Kikambala, Kenya